Local Weather Risks in Sarahsville

πŸŒͺ️

Triggers

High winds, heavy rain, lightning strikes, and ice accumulation are the most common weather triggers for electrical emergencies in this region. Lightning can cause power surges that damage panels and appliances. Falling limbs and ice buildup often pull down service lines or damage weatherheads.

πŸ“…

Seasonal Risks

Electrical emergencies in Sarahsville and Noble County tend to spike during the spring storm season (April–June) when thunderstorms roll through, and again in winter (December–February) when ice and snow can bring down power lines. Summer heat waves can also overload older electrical systems as AC units run continuously.

🏚️

Disaster Scenarios

Post-storm: Downed power lines may energize fences, puddles, or metal objects. Assume all downed wires are live. Flooding: Water in basements or crawl spaces can short out wiring and create electrocution hazards. Do not enter flooded areas with standing water if electricity is still on. Freeze/thaw cycles: Ice dams and roof melt can seep into exterior junction boxes and attic wiring, causing delayed shorts or corrosion.

Emergency Prevention Tips

  • βœ“ Know where your main breaker is located and how to shut off power to the entire home in an emergency β€” share this with everyone in the household.
  • βœ“ Never use extension cords as permanent wiring. If you rely on extension cords daily, you may need additional outlets installed by a licensed electrician.
  • βœ“ After any storm, inspect your exterior for loose siding, damaged meter boxes, or dangling wires. Report damaged utility connections immediately.
  • βœ“ Test GFCI outlets (the ones with TEST/RESET buttons) monthly β€” especially in bathrooms, kitchens, garages, and outdoor locations.

❓ What qualifies as an electrical emergency?

Any situation that presents an immediate risk of fire, shock, or property damage qualifies. This includes sparking outlets, burning smells from wiring, exposed live wires, standing water near electrical equipment, and total power loss that isn't a general outage. If you feel unsafe, treat it as an emergency.

❓ Should I call 911 first or an electrician?

If you smell smoke, see flames, or someone has been shocked, call 911 immediately. If the situation involves downed power lines, call your utility company and 911. For interior electrical hazards like a sparking outlet or hot panel, shut off power at the breaker and then contact an emergency electrician.

❓ What should I do while waiting for the electrician to arrive?

First, ensure everyone is away from the hazard area. If safe to do so, shut off power at the main breaker for the affected circuit or the whole home. Keep a fire extinguisher (Class C rated for electrical fires) accessible. Do not touch any suspicious outlets, switches, or wires. Wait in a safe, dry area.
